#f6efc3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6efc3 is composed of 96.5% red, 93.7%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 20.7%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 51.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.9% and a lightness of 86.5%. #f6efc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eddf87. Closest websafe color is: #ffffcc.

#f6efc3 color description : Very soft yellow.

#f6efc3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f6efc3 has RGB values of R:246, G:239,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.21,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16183235.

Shades and Tints of #f6efc3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080701 is the darkest color, while #fefd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6efc3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dededb is the less saturated color, while #fef5bb is the most saturated one.
